RS PRO H07BN4-F Harmonised Rubber Insulated Mains Cable
From RS PRO a high-quality, durable H07BN4-F flexible mains power cable with rubber insulation and sheathed in a CSP (chlorosulphonated polyethylene) jacket. This power cable has a voltage rating of 450 to 750 V, is heat resistant, flame retardant and has excellent resistance to abrasion, oils, water and weathering making it suitable for use in most industrial applications.
What is Mains Cable?
A mains power cable connects an appliance to a mains electricity supply through the use of a wall socket or an extension lead which will then be plugged into a mains supply.
Cable Construction
This flexible cable consists of cores made up of bare stranded copper conductors or wires. Each individual core is surrounded by colour coded rubber insulation for easy identification of the wires. All the cores are then surrounded by a final layer called a cable jacket or sheath made from CSP (chlorosulphonated polyethylene).
What Does H07BN4-F Mean?
H07BN4-F flexible cable is a type of harmonised cable which means it belongs to the Harmonised Reference System and conforms to the European Harmonisation Standard. This purpose of this standard is to improve standards and quality of cables across Europe to ensure the trade of common standard product.
H07BN4-F is the code for this harmonised flexible cable which breaks down into the following:
• H = Harmonised
• 07 = 450 / 750 voltage rating
• B = EPR (Ethylene-propylene rubber) insulation
• N4 = CSP (Chlorosulphonated Polyethylene) sheath
• F = Flexible copper conductors
Features and Benefits
The construction of this flexible mains power cable and the materials it is made from means it has the following qualities:
• Flexible and durable
• Excellent temperature resistance
• Resistance to impact and abrasion
• UV resistant with high resistance to ageing by sunlight and oxidation
• Resistant to hydrocarbons, oils, greases and fuels
• Excellent fire resistant properties
Where are These Cables Used?
H07BN4-F mains cables with their high-temperature resistance and mechanical durability are ideal for use in most industrial applications. These cables are especially suitable for use in arduous industrial environments such as the heavy-duty electrical connection of equipment between pumps and generators, and for temporary power generation. H07BN4-F cable is also widely used in the following industries:
• Building and Construction
• Renewable Energy
• Water Treatment
• Mines and oil and gas applications
Standards
BS, EN 50525-2-21 (previously BS 7919, CENELEC HD22.12.S1/A1), BS EN/IEC 60332-1-2, CEI 20-19/12
